
The Esports Foundation (EF) has announced the conclusion of the global online regional qualifiers for the League of Legends (LoL) event at the Esports Nations Cup (ENC) 2026, which will debut in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, from November 21 to 29.
The LoL tournament at ENC 2026 will include 32 teams. Last week, the ENC Rankings, which use points from Riot Games competitions, invited 16 teams from 16 countries and territories.
Online regional qualifiers in Asia, Western Europe, Eastern Europe, Middle East/Africa, Southeast Asia/Oceania, North America, and South America have added 14 more teams to the main tournament. Saudi Arabia earned the Wildcard - Host Region Slot as the next highest-placing host region team.
After the ENC qualifiers are complete, one Wildcard Solidarity spot for an underrepresented region to vie on the world stage will be announced at the end of August.
Below is the full list of countries and territories that qualified for LoL ENC 2026 through online regional qualifiers:
- Asia: Hong Kong (China), Mongolia
- Eastern Europe: Lithuania, Romania
- Western Europe: Germany, Belgium
- Middle East/Africa: Algeria, Tunisia
- North America: Mexico, Guatemala
- South America: Chile, Peru
- Southeast Asia/Oceania: New Zealand, Philippines
- Host Region Slot: Saudi Arabia
The Philippine Team qualified for the main event after a strong Southeast Asia/Oceania qualifier campaign.
After an upper bracket loss against New Zealand, the Filipino team defeated Malaysia, Australia, and Singapore in the lower bracket to claim one of the region's two qualification berths.
Representing the Philippines on the ENC 2026 League of Legends are:
- Relhia (Top Laner)
- Devoured (Jungler)
- Cherb (Mid Laner)
- Dawn (ADC)
- Cresho (Support)
- Leathergoods (Coach)
Despite a tough regional field, the Philippines qualified for the inaugural ENC. Philippine League of Legends esports will fight against the world's top national teams in Riyadh this November after qualifying.
The ENC LoL tournament starts on November 21 and ends with the grand finals on November 29, 2026.
The 24 teams in the Play-Ins stage will feature the invitees' 9-16th-ranked teams and all 16 teams from qualifiers in a double round-robin format. Two teams from each group will move to the main Group Stage to fight against the top eight invite teams in a single round-robin format. Then, the top two teams from each group advance to the Playoffs, a single-elimination bracket with a best-of-five Grand Final.
